最新文章列表

API设计:CQRS(命令查询职责分离)

以下内容翻译自CQRS by Martin Fowler,有一些修改:   CQRS(Command Query Responsibility Segregation)指的是命令查询职责分离。这是一种我从Greg Young处听到的模式 ...
RayChase 评论(2) 有4792人浏览 2012-02-23 21:54

编程启源 第二章 如厕真传

  古人云:“真传一句话,假传万卷书”。万有引力复杂不,只不过是一个苹果落地那么简单。拿最复杂的CPU来说吧,也只不过如同一座厕所而已。果 ...
songgz 评论(0) 有948人浏览 2012-02-18 11:22

编程启源 第一章 危险职业

  程序员就像古代的剑客,非灵慧之士难以担当。剑客所用之剑乃百兵之君,程序员所用之计算机,也可谓各种工具中最强大的一个。   对于剑客来说掌握剑的结构是成为高手的基础;对于程序员来说掌握计算机的体系结构也是相当重要的。剑客只有对兵器有十足的认识,才能游刃有余地运用各种招法;对于程序员来说招法就是代码。   剑客有两种:一种是身佩宝剑炫耀的;一种是不佩宝剑却杀人于无形的。   程序员也有两种:一 ...
songgz 评论(0) 有898人浏览 2012-02-16 17:01

java C/S结构系统远程监控 RM-beta1

beta1.0.1 新增示例代码
cjf068 评论(1) 有3389人浏览 2012-02-01 22:13

如何思考面向对象

在学习了面向对象的语言,比如Java、Python和Ruby之后,看起来每个人都觉得自己在进行面向对象的编码。但是如果你仔细审视一下代码,你就会发现还是 ...
RayChase 评论(4) 有2934人浏览 2012-01-31 13:06

二次开发中增加新需求的开发感想

要在系统上增加几个Webservice接口调用的功能,也许对于经常使用Webservice的人来说没什么困难,可是我可是一直没有接触那个东西了。更困难的是,这 ...
cuisuqiang 评论(1) 有2695人浏览 2011-12-21 00:33

系统架构设计要点记录

  快速、稳定是架构设计时追求的2个终极目标,也是为用户创造舒适体验的基本前提。设计是一个权衡的过程,没有最好的设计,只有最合适的设计,在设计的过程中大致上需要注意四个方面:   1.尽量减少数据通路上的不必要环节,多一个环节就多一分出错可能   2.同时关注运行效率和开发效率,视具体场景有所侧重   3.正视而非掩盖系统异常,要对依赖系统故障时的自动处理机制有较周全的考虑 ...
七里油 评论(0) 有971人浏览 2011-12-15 13:50

北大学生:季逸超独立开发的移动浏览器

    在学生创新领域,占住媒体头版头条的从来都只是美国的高中生或者大学生。但是北大附中的季逸超证明了中国学生也可以,而且是以一己之力证明的。     其中有许多独创的设计包括滑动手势进入任何收藏页,无缝同步阅读iCloud的阅读列表,浏览器上编辑代码网页直接运行等等。     这款浏览器的设计,美工,开发,测试,运营等全部由季逸超一人独立完成(基于Webkit)。在车库咖啡我见到了这位略显稚气 ...
Edison_Luo 评论(0) 有1226人浏览 2011-12-12 13:26

Tab的多种典型用法总结(带动画)

里面总结的是tab的一些比较典型的用法,带有多种动画效果,希望对各位有所帮助。 下面是相关截图:     里面包括了五六种tab的用法,包括最简的tab实现方法,RadioGroup实现方法,GridView实现方 法,RadioGroup+ViewFlipper实现方法,最后还有一个综合实现在顶部和底部都有tab的例子。希望大家能从中学到些,如果有好的事发 或建议也希望提出来一起交流学 ...
ctfzh 评论(8) 有3023人浏览 2011-12-09 23:29

数据库设计的优化方案

本文首先讨论了基于第三范式的数据库表的基本设计,着重论述了建立主键和索引的策略和方案,然后从数据库表的扩展设计和库表对象的放置等角度概 ...
LiaoJuncai 评论(0) 有885人浏览 2011-12-05 14:40

网页设计灵感:44个耀眼夺目的幻灯片设计 (上)

 博客或网站的介绍需要考虑的一个关键因素来吸引观众与网友的关注... ...今天的许多网站所有者寻找各种途径和手段来吸引访客的关注... ...其中一种选择就是运用幻灯片增添色彩,本篇内容为您带44个耀眼夺目的幻灯片设计 ,希望能带您带来不一样的感觉,对您有所启迪。 Hyperxlocal
tianyaxiang 评论(0) 有1106人浏览 2011-12-05 09:47

Android UI 设计秘笈

好的UI设计可以帮助我们卖出更多拷贝,赚到更多钱^_^. Android 的官方开发者博客发了一份幻灯片(www.slideshare.net/AndroidDev/android-ui-design-tips),介绍了一些 Android UI 设计的小贴士. 这个 PPT 包含5个部分: 1>该做什么,不该做什么 2>设计哲学和考量 3>你必须了解的 UI 框架特性 ...
ctfzh 评论(0) 有1191人浏览 2011-11-27 22:02

我眼中的策略模式

        前一段时间在朋友的极力推荐下,有幸拜读了head.first 的大作《设计模式》,阅读了几章之后猛然发现,原来技术文章也可以写的如此通俗,优雅。遂想将个人的一些读后感和对书中设计模式的理解整理成文,与众程序员朋友分享。同时,也希望您能慷慨的发表自己的看法与理解,帮助新晋的程序员朋友在软件开发之路上走的更加从容。如果您正好看过此书,请一定不吝赐教。欢迎大家拍砖! 下面是我对书中策略 ...
梵_心 评论(0) 有753人浏览 2011-11-25 13:39

(转)怎样定义优秀的代码?

  链接:http://www.ekampf.com/blog/2008/06/26/HowDoYouDefineQuotGoodCodequot.aspx 我曾经接受过一个关于优秀代码标准的电话采访。当时,我脑海中闪过的第一个念头就是:可维护性。如果代码难以被其他开发人员理解,维护或是扩展,都不能称其为优秀的代码。然后,我想到另外一些标准:高效,优雅 (简练,适当运用语言结构,环境适用性) ...
tank2308635 评论(0) 有888人浏览 2011-11-11 10:49

【编程思想】依赖倒置原则实例讲解

概述:   所谓依赖倒置原则(Dependence Inversion Principle)就是要依赖于抽象,不要依赖于具体。简单的说就是要求对抽象进行编程,不要对实现进行编程,这样就降低了客户与实现模块间的耦合。   意图:   面向过程的开发,上层调用下层,上层依赖于下层,当下层剧烈变动时上层也要跟着变动,这就会导致模块的复用性降低而且大大提高了开发的成本。   面向对象的开发很好的解决 ...
moto0421 评论(0) 有2681人浏览 2011-11-08 15:41

USB转串口转换器设计

    在工业控制领域,USB接口将会成为主流,但目前在市场上,还是有许多设备使用的是RS232、RS485串行接口。串行总线的传输线少,速度快,可靠性 ...
suny_szuteks 评论(0) 有99人浏览 2011-11-08 10:38

吃"软饭"的一些不良思考习惯

1. 认为“简单原则”,就是不加认真思考,制作最简单易于实现的系统。殊不知真正的简单是深思熟虑之后得到的结果。要多视角考虑,并且,必要时还需要跳出来思考,避免钻牛角尖,这样,才可能拿出真正简单有效的方案。2. 对于难以实现的需求,而不是认真客观地认识和挖掘他们,然后根据可用的技术和资源,找出合理的解决方案,而是否认这些需求的存在。这样往往实现的功能不能满足真正的需求,导致在系统的各个方面都要处理特 ...
redhat 评论(5) 有7388人浏览 2011-10-31 13:00

Practical SOA for the Solution Architect

Most IT practitioners often lose sight of the core principles of Service-Oriented Architecture (SOA). This article and its extended white paper are a retelling of the SOA philosophy in an easi ...
chinese.darren 评论(0) 有1101人浏览 2011-10-28 23:04

java学习书籍

    目前买的书籍: java编程思想(第四版)| java 解惑  深入理解java虚拟机  -周志明 Spring 3.x 企业应用开发实战 |  Spring 技术内幕 第一版 设计模式之禅重构 | 改善既有代码的设计  -Martin Fowler 编程之美 剑指 offer Linux私房菜(第三版)基础学习篇 高性能网站建设进阶指南   拥有书!=拥有知识,拥有 ...
innger 评论(0) 有757人浏览 2011-10-26 20:11

最近博客热门TAG

Java(141741) C(73643) C++(68602) SQL(64557) C#(59604) XML(59131) HTML(59042) JavaScript(54916) .net(54782) Web(54511) 工作(54116) Linux(50906) Oracle(49861) 应用服务器(43285) Spring(40811) 编程(39452) Windows(39380) JSP(37540) MySQL(37266) 数据结构(36420)

博客人气排行榜

    博客电子书下载排行

      >>浏览更多下载

      相关资讯

      相关讨论

      Global site tag (gtag.js) - Google Analytics